We are now living in a fabulous part of Dubai, 'Old Town'. This is still part of the central Downtown area and in reality straight over the boulevard from our old home. But it is very different.
Old Town is built to reflect the traditional Arabic architecture and instead of high rises is made up of clusters of low rise villas and meandering lane ways, water features and lots of little childrens playgrounds and pools scattered throughout. In our community we have the choice of four swimming pool areas with another two in the community over the road which is still part of Old Town.
